While routing a pipe using point cloud data, if you do not change the nominal diameter of the pipe run generated by the software and specify the insulation thickness of the pipe under Insulation and Tracing category, the software displays the following message: As the Insulation Thickness has been changed, do you want to change the Nominal Diameter to "n" inch?

  • Click Yes to change the nominal diameter to n-inch.

  • Click No to retain the existing diameter.

Here, n-inch refers to the nominal diameter generated by the software after deducting the insulation thickness from the outer diameter of the pipe.

  • If you override the outer diameter of the pipe and then change the insulation thickness to some value, then the software accepts the nominal diameter change and the insulation thickness is not deducted from the changed outer diameter.

  • If you change the nominal diameter of the pipe run for the first time, the software automatically suggests the appropriate insulation thickness for the pipe run. You can also change the thickness of the pipe, if required. The insulation thickness is suggested only if you try to define the thickness in the Insulation and Tracing category for the first time.
